Rachel Aldana

This picture is part of a gallery: Rachel Aldana is a wildcat in a pink leopard dress

Rachel Aldana is a wildcat in a pink leopard dress

Rachel Aldana is a wildcat in a pink leopard dress

Image Source: Rachel Aldana Pictures

Rachel Aldana's Rating: 9.16/10info

Based on 83 votes from Babes Rater voters

Rachel Aldana Galleries

Other BabesRater Image Galleries